The Working Principle of Solar Generators


A solar generator captures sunlight and converts it into usable stored electricity. It typically consists of solar panels, a charge controller, a battery bank, and an inverter. The panels absorb sunlight and turn it into DC power, which is then balanced through a charge regulator for safe operation. The stored energy is later converted for home and industrial appliances through the inverter, which can then power equipment, tools, and entire electrical circuits.

Compared to fuel-driven generators, solar systems operate quietly with no exhaust or pollution. They are designed to operate efficiently even in varying weather conditions, making them suitable for cities, villages, and industrial zones alike.

Hybrid Solar and Generator Integration


Many businesses and homeowners are now exploring hybrid setups that combine solar and generator technologies. It guarantees power continuity through varied weather or demand spikes. The solar component functions as the main power supplier, while a conventional generator serves as a supplementary backup that automatically starts whenever solar input drops.

By combining the two, users achieve greater control, energy assurance, and efficiency. In industrial settings, such combinations are especially beneficial, as they maintain consistent output while conserving fuel. The integration of smart controllers and automation further optimises energy usage, ensuring that the generator runs only under essential conditions.

Understanding Solar Generator Pricing


When evaluating the solar power generator pricing, key variables such as capacity, technology, and brand quality affect pricing. Compact generators for light domestic use are inexpensive, while industrial-grade systems with higher storage capacity and advanced inverters can be more expensive. Still, long-term efficiency compensates for the higher purchase price.

Battery technology also plays a major role in determining price and performance. Li-ion options ensure superior performance and longevity. The quality of solar panels and inverters also influences overall pricing, as higher-end components tend to provide better performance and durability.

Although initial spending might appear steep, maintenance and running costs are negligible. They run efficiently without recurring service charges, making them a wise and sustainable investment for future savings.

Durability and Care of Solar Systems


One of the greatest advantages of solar systems is their low maintenance requirement. With periodic dust removal, panels sustain efficiency for decades. Batteries and inverters may require occasional inspection to ensure optimal performance. Tracking performance maintains reliability and energy yield.

Basic visual checks and cleaning ensure continued power generation. Digital tracking tools give real-time insights on battery and output levels, allowing for proactive care solar and generator and maximum uptime.
